Frequently Asked Questions

How is ROI calculated?

ROI = (Amount Returned − Amount Invested) ÷ Amount Invested × 100. A positive ROI means you made a profit; negative means a loss.

What does the multiplier mean?

The multiplier shows how many times your original investment was returned. A 2× multiplier means you doubled your money.

Does this account for time or taxes?

No. This is a simple ROI calculation. It does not factor in time period, inflation, or taxes.

What is a good ROI?

A 'good' ROI depends on the investment type and risk level. Stock markets historically return around 7–10% per year on average.

Measure return on investment

An ROI (return on investment) calculator shows how profitable an investment was as a percentage of what you put in. Enter the amount invested and the amount returned, and it gives the net gain and the ROI percentage.

It puts very different investments on the same scale so you can compare them fairly.
